Manassas VA Conditions: What to Anticipate Throughout the Period
The climate in Manassas, Virginia usually follows a humid subtropical style. Summers are warm and go to article muggy , with typical high readings hovering around 88 degrees Fahrenheit . December, January, and February are cool , but might bring infrequent snowfall and icy conditions. Spring sees agreeable weather and blooming blossoms , while fall offers crisp air and colorful foliage . Anticipate typical rainfall over the time period .
Exploring Manassas VA: History, Parks & Local Attractions
Discover this Virginia, a delightful city brimming with rich history, beautiful scenic parks, and unique local things to do. Journey into the past at Manassas National Battlefield Park, site of two pivotal American battles, or explore the historic downtown area, filled with local shops and tasty restaurants. Enjoy the outdoors at one of Manassas' lovely parks, like Signal Crest Park, offering stunning views. Don't miss a chance to visit the Manassas Virginia Railway Museum, a wonderfully memorable experience for families.
